Output ef562c3512985603411be2af1cc0c348acace1690b8142dd0dd92cf677c10e7c:52

value
403870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73da79f1f37fa07443179b0c95c1ce0114c7cb60 OP_EQUAL
address
3CFbMcAM9TpMnup77yPuuW47imzshFfwzJ
transaction
ef562c3512985603411be2af1cc0c348acace1690b8142dd0dd92cf677c10e7c
confirmations
245289
spent
true